Sorts of ESports Tournament Forms
Tournament organizers use different competitors formats depending upon the amount of members and event objectives.
Single Elimination
In this structure, one loss eliminates a player or even team from the tournament. It is usually simple and rapid but leaves tiny room for errors.
Double Removal
Teams have two chances ahead of being eliminated. This kind of format is considered fairer because a single poor performance will not immediately end a team’s event.
Round Robin the boy wonder
Every player competes against almost every participant. The clubs with the ideal records advance in order to the playoffs.
Swiss System
Competitors face opponents with similar data during multiple rounds. This format will help identify the most effective players without getting rid of participants early.
League Format
Professional leagues run over several weeks or even months, allowing clubs to compete frequently before qualifying for championship playoffs.

Prize Pools and Benefactors
One of the biggest points of interest of esports tourneys is the chance to win substantial reward money. Some international championships offer award pools worth huge amount of money.
Sponsors invest intensely in esports simply because they can reach aged highly engaged people. Gaming hardware service providers, energy drink manufacturers, technology firms, and financial services regularly sponsor tournaments.
Professional players can make income through:
- Tournament winnings
- Group salaries
- Sponsorship offers
- Streaming income
- Manufacturer partnerships
- Merchandise sales
It has granted many gamers in order to turn their enthusiasm into full-time professions.
